About this activity
Day 1: Arrive in Manali

Reach Manali pick up will be arranged from the bus stop, drive to base camp - Local sightseeing - Orientation process and briefing. Stay: Comfortable rooms at ‘dA Base’ on triple sharing. Meals: Refreshments, Brunch and Dinner

Day 2: Manali - Sarchu | 223 Km | 8-9 hours

The ride begins early morning - Enjoy the Leh Manali highway - Pass Suraj and Deepak Taal. Stay: Camping/tented accommodation.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 3: Sarchu - Leh | 250 Km | 8-9 hours

Ride through Nakeela Pass, Whisky Nallah, Lachulung La Pass, Pang, More Plains, and Tanglang La Pass - The road from Pang to Leh will take you over a plateau (42 km long), called the Moore Plains.Stay:Homestay/Guesthouse on triple sharing.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 4: Leh | Explore Leh and Rest

Explore Leh, get your vehicles checked its markets, stupas and monasteries. Stay:Homestay/Guesthouse on triple sharing.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 5: Leh - Kardung La Pass - Nubra - Turtuk - Hundar | 227 Km | 8 hours

Drive to one of the highest motorable passes in the world, Khardung La – Continue to Nubra Valley - Enjoy the double-humped camel ride.Stay: Swiss Camp on triple sharing.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 6: Nubra to Pangong via Shyok Road or Wari La Pass (if Shyok road closed) | 173 KMS | 6-7 hours

Drive to Pangong Tso Lake from Nubra - Enjoy the views of the highest saltwater lake. Stay: Nice Homestay/Private Camping on triple sharing.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 7: Pangong Tso - Leh | 160 Km | 4-5 hours

After a hearty breakfast, we depart the emerald blue waters of Pangong to ride over the 3rd highest motorable pass, Chang La at 5360 meters. Stay: Homestay/Guesthouse on triple sharing.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 8: Leh – Tso Moriri | 210 Km | 7-8 hours

Start from Leh in the morning - Located at an altitude of 15,075 ft, Tso Moriri is the largest of the high altitude lakes in the Trans-Himalayan biogeographic region .Stay:Homestay/Private Camping on triple sharing.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 9: Tso Moriri - Tsokar Tso - Sarchu | 220 Km | 8-9 hours

After breakfast, ride to Sarchu via another beautiful Lake and village of Tsokar. Stay: Camping or tented accommodation.Meals: Breakfast and Dinner

Day 10: Sarchu - Manali | 225 KMS | 8-9 hours

Depart for manali early morning, visit Suraj Taal and Deepak Taal, two breath-taking lakes.Stay: Comfortable rooms at ‘dA Base’ on triple sharing.Meals: Refreshments, Brunch and Dinner

Day 11: Manali

Checkout from the base camp after breakfast - Your trip ends here.Meals: Breakfast
